This wreath was placed in honor of the Apollo I astronauts Gus Grissom, Ed White and Roger Chaffee who died in the tragic Apollo One fire at Complex 34. The wreath had been placed about a year prior to this photograph being made. To see this wreath shortly after it was placed at Complex 34, go to Wreath, Complex 34, CCAFS.
For a number of years only a small,
private service was held on January 27th each year to honor the Apollo I astronauts.
Beginning in the mid 1990s, a more formal ceremony has been held each year,
including family members, fellow astronauts, and former space industry workers.
